ENROLLED 2016 Regular Session HOUSE RESOLUTION NO. 69 BY REPRESENTATIVE COX A RESOLUTION To express the condolences of the House of Representatives upon the death of Todd Eric Roque of Cane River. WHEREAS, the members of the House of Representatives were saddened to learn of the departure of Todd Eric Roque from this earthly rodeo, on April 7, 2016, to the pure pastures of Heaven; and WHEREAS, born in Bossier City on December 17, 1983, Todd joined the Roque Brothers Farm family business at an early age, where he pursued his passions of working cattle, riding horses, and enjoying the outdoor life; and WHEREAS, Todd graduated from Natchitoches Central High School in 2002; he was a member of Future Farmers of America, an active member of St. Augustine Catholic Church, and was involved in the Catholic Youth Organization; and WHEREAS, left to cherish his memory are his parents, Thomas Roque, Sr., and Kathie Sarpy Roque; his sweet daughter Rockelle and son Ramsey; siblings Thomas Roque, Jr., and wife Anna, and sister Tiffany Roque; his niece Sydney and nephew, Thomas Roque, III; his beloved fiancee, Candice Castro; and extended family and friends; and WHEREAS, a true cowboy and devoted father, Todd Eric Roque embodied the family tradition of hard work and sharing; he died doing what he loved and left a legacy of love in the path he trod; his passing leaves a void that can never be filled but his memory will remain forever in the hearts and minds of all who knew and loved him. TH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the House of Representatives of the Legislature of Louisiana does hereby extend deepest condolences to the family of Todd Eric Roque in this time of loss and does hereby express sincere prayers and hopes for peace and strength.
